Halloween Décor is back!!

It’s time to pull out the Halloween Décor.  I have a few pumpkins up already, but I’m thinking I need to add a little {SPOOKY} to it!

These blocks were made by painting them black, let it dry, add vinyl and paint over that orange.  Once dry, peel off the vinyl and there you have a fun, rustic look!
